The indigo girl : a novel / Natasha Boyd.
In 1739, Eliza Lucas is sixteen years old when her father leaves her in charge of their family's plantations in South Carolina, and now her family is in danger of losing everything. With the high value of indigo dye, Eliza believes it's their salvation, but it means striking a dangerous deal.
